We do have the technology for this… right?
Absolutely, but the scale of the balloons is a bit off. Nobody would be walking shoulder to shoulder like this. For a normal-ish 170lb/77kg individual your personal balloon would have to be a little under 6.5 meters across assuming it were filled with helium.
Yes, I did the math.
Note that you wouldn’t need 77 kg worth of bouyancy from the balloon. The shoes would provide some lift, more if you made them out of some type of foam.

I think holding more helium in a smaller space is the opposite of what you want. The lifting force is equal to the weight of the air being displaced, so you want as little stuff as possible in as big a volume as possible.

Hot air balloon pilot here: We do, indeed.
This is a “Cloudhopper”. It’s a hot air balloon with no basket: The pilot straps a propane tank to his back and wears a climbing harness. As you can see, the pilot is, effectively, walking on water with the assistance of the balloon.
Cloudhoppers are about 20,000 to 35,000 cubic feet, 40-50 feet in diameter. They are about 1/3 to 1/2 the size of most of the balloons you might see at a fair or festival.
